Abstract

A cooling system of portable device comprises signal input unit, air inlet hole, air outlet hole, heat sink in plug-in unit erected in portable device, fan driving unit and control unit for control operation of heat sink. It is featured as having heat sink operated continuously only by setting said plug-in unit electric-connected with heat sink so as to regulate temperature ambient in said system to be optimum state.

Technical field
The invention relates to the cooling system of portable set, say in more detail, exactly about being equipped with the cooling system of the portable set of radiator fan in the plug-in unit (card) that uses in the portable set.
Background technology
Cooling system according to the portable set of conventional art is equipped with the special-purpose radiator fan of CPU that is used to reduce the heating of portable set innernal CPU.In general, CPU can produce many heats because of its characteristic, thus, for cooling CPU is necessary special-purpose cooling device is installed, promptly disposes the radiator fan as cooling device.
In the prior art, for driving above-mentioned radiator fan, be heating temp by perception CPU, control the driving of radiator fan again according to the temperature of heating.
But technology in the past is because adopt the control technology identical with the above, so exist following point.
In technology in the past, only the temperature according to the CPU heating drives radiator fan, keeps the portable set internal temperature in proper level.But, not only having only CPU in portable set inside, various plug-in units and parts also all can the evolutions of heat.Consequently and be not suitable for the heat radiation of whole system.
In addition, in technology in the past, only the heating temp according to CPU moves radiator fan, reaches the control cooling purpose, but also exists restriction in the heating that reduces entire system, and its result usually can occur being discontented with to the user of system's self-temperature sensitivity.

Embodiment
Below the cooling system of portable set of the present invention is described.
Fig. 1 is the control pie graph that the cooling system of portable set of the present invention drives.
The control formation of cooling system of the present invention comprises as lower device: the supply unit 340 that power supply is provided to portable set inside; Radiator fan 320; Drive the fan drive device 310 of radiator fan 320; The cooling fan installation switching device 330 that is used to import the cooling fan operation signal of configuration in the plug-in unit; Portable set is controlled and according to the control device 300 of radiator fan manipulation signal radiator fan of input; And the card i/f 350 that is used to receive the transmission plug-in's data.
After will having the plug-in unit of radiator fan 320 to be mounted to the card slots of portable set, open radiator fan installation switching device 330.Control device 300 receives operation signal, and control device 300 is connected power supply in the plug-in unit according to radiator fan 320 operation signals, the operation of control radiator fan 320.Thus, by card i/f 350, when plug-in unit 200 applies power supply, connect radiator fan 320.
Fig. 2 is the structural representation according to the suitable plug-in unit embodiment of the cooling system of portable set of the present invention.
One side is provided with a plurality of card slots in the inside of portable set, and various plug-in units are installed in the described card slots.With above-mentioned plug-in unit is example, comprises PCMCIA, PCI-EXPRESS, MINIPCI plug-in unit etc.Simultaneously, the opposite side on above-mentioned plug-in unit, same as shown in Figure 2, the radiator fan 320 that is used to reduce the plug-in unit heating is equipped with.
In addition, card i/f 350 is equipped with for plug-in unit being mounted to the card slots of portable set, in a side of plug-in unit.If card i/f 350 is mounted in the card slots of portable set, the control signal of portable set is conveyed to plug-in unit by card i/f 350.In addition, if above-mentioned card i/f 350 is mounted in the card slots of portable set, just but energized.
Be used for constituting the two ends of a side of the plug-in unit fuselage 200 of card i/f 350, air suction inlet I is arranged.Among the described air suction inlet I, be driving, suck the air that is used for equalizing plug 200 heats according to radiator fan 320.Simultaneously, utilize the circulation of radiator fan 320, regulate the heat that plug-in unit 200 produces by air suction inlet I inhaled air.For this reason, the formation of air outlet O is with identical shown in the figure.
In addition, plug-in unit 200 is mounted in the card slots of portable set, and the operation signal for radiator fan 320 in the input plug-in unit is open at the radiator fan console switch 330 that is equipped with in plug-in unit 200 1 sides.At this moment, above-mentioned radiator fan console switch 330 appears to the card slots outside.If open radiator fan console switch 330, the operation signal of input radiator fan 320 makes plug-in unit 200 energized by card i/f 350, makes radiator fan 320 runnings simultaneously.
Identical therewith the present invention, be mounted to the card slots of portable set at plug-in unit 200 after, according to the input of radiator fan operation switching signal whether, whether the driving of may command radiator fan 320 to be.Unless the user stops the signal that radiator fan 320 is operated to system's input, be to discharge the heat that produces in the plug-in unit 200, drive radiator fan 320 runnings sustainably.
Fig. 3 is the structured flowchart that shows the embodiment of the portable set inside that is suitable for cooling system of the present invention.
Fig. 3 is for minimizing has the heat that takes place among any plug-in unit (for example PCMCIA, PCI-EXPRESS, MINIPCI etc.) of radiator fan and the CPU, is equipped with CPU radiator fan 100 to be mounted to the structured flowchart of embodiment of the inside 50 of portable equipment.
With identical shown in the figure, be respectively equipped with the radiator fan 320 of CPU radiator fan 100 and plug-in unit 200.The heat that CPU produces utilizes inhaled air to discharge to the outside by CPU radiator fan 100; The heat that produces in the plug-in unit 200 utilizes inhaled air to discharge to the outside by the radiator fan 320 of plug-in unit.In the inside 50 of identical therewith portable set, above the radiator fan 320 of said plug-in unit be located at the position that CPU radiator fan 100 can not play a role, discharge heat to the outside, thereby reduce the phenomenon of entire system heating.
The operation that the present invention comes Controlled CPU radiator fan 100 according to the temperature of CPU heating simultaneously also can be according to the switching signal of user's input, and the control operation is arranged on the radiator fan 320 on the plug-in unit 200.Radiator fan 320 according to the input operation of this switching signal when the user does not have the cut-off switch signal, can move constantly.Can not bring into play the part of function at CPU radiator fan 100, the radiator fan of plug-in unit is carried out the function that reduces heat, can reach optimum with the temperature maintenance of internal system in stable level like this.
